> 
> u-boot-microblaze/drivers/mtd/cfi_flash.c:2088: undefined reference to 
> `monitor_flash_len'

this code can't be compiled - you have bad setting. MONITOR_BASE is always on lower address then
FLASH address. Check that your ram on lower address than your flash - this is check by u-boot.bsp too.

> 
> I've also noticed that the "top" BSP looks in the Xilinx install path 
> and the project path, but not the EDK user repository.

top bsp looks at bsp folder in hardware project, then all ModuleSearchPath which
are in xmp files and then take a look to edk patch for standalone bsp.
EDK user repository are in xmp as ModuleSearchPatch and bsp there should be used.
